WADA Still Investigating Haas’ 2021 Russian Livery

The World Anti-Doping Agency (WADA) is still investigating Haas’ 2021 livery, a spokesperson for the international doping body told Formula1News.co.uk on Tuesday. Specifically, the spokesperson described WADA’s investigation as “ongoing” and said they are “waiting for the result of the discussions.” Follow us on Google News to never miss an F1 story! Mick Schumacher ‘Completely’ Deserves To Be In Formula One, Insists Rosberg

2016 F1 World Champion Nico Rosberg has insisted that Mick Schumacher “completely” deserves to be in Formula One due to his strong track record in junior categories.
